Frequently asked questions about rehab centers in Birmingham, AL:

  • Do rehab centers in Birmingham offer both drug and alcohol addiction treatment?

    Rehab centers in Birmingham may have programs that can treat all kinds of substance abuse, which includes both alcohol and drug addiction. A typical rehab center has qualified staff that will work with addicts and their families to create an individualized approach to treatment. Sometimes, the treatment plan will include both alcohol and drug abuse, while other times it may be for only drug or only alcohol addiction.

  • Does rehab include detox?

    Some rehab centers in Birmingham and throughout Alabama may be considered detox facilities and include detoxification as part of their treatment. If the rehab center you’ve chosen does not offer detox, you may have to detox at another center.

  • Do drug rehabs in Birmingham use medication assisted treatment?

    Some Birmingham rehab centers may have medication assisted treatment available. Other rehabs may use holistic substance use treatment approaches. The two medications that may be used in drug rehabs in Alabama and other locations are Methadone and Suboxone, while there could also be Buprenorphine or Naloxone used as well. In alcohol rehabs, Antabuse (also known as Disulfiram) is often used, as well as Naltrexone and Campral (also known as Acamprosate).
